Werner Keil is a scholar working on Organic Chemistry, Materials Chemistry and Surgery. According to data from OpenAlex, Werner Keil has authored 16 papers receiving a total of 165 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 3 papers in Organic Chemistry, 2 papers in Materials Chemistry and 2 papers in Surgery. Recurrent topics in Werner Keil’s work include Organic Chemistry Cycloaddition Reactions (2 papers), Airway Management and Intubation Techniques (2 papers) and Catalytic Processes in Materials Science (2 papers). Werner Keil is often cited by papers focused on Organic Chemistry Cycloaddition Reactions (2 papers), Airway Management and Intubation Techniques (2 papers) and Catalytic Processes in Materials Science (2 papers). Werner Keil collaborates with scholars based in Germany. Werner Keil's co-authors include H Vieten, E. Wicke, Gerd Fätkenheuer, Bettina Petersen and Ulrike Kämmerer and has published in prestigious journals such as Cell and Tissue Research, Berichte der Bunsengesellschaft für physikalische Chemie and Drug Research.
